The Comedic Mark of the Last Century

The Leonard Lopate Show | Nov 9, 2015

Kliph Nesteroff explores the way comedians have reflected, shaped, and changed American culture over the past hundred years. The Comedians: Drunks, Thieves, Scoundrels, and the History of American Comedy covers a century of American comedy with real-life characters, forgotten stars, mainstream heroes and counterculture iconoclasts.
